A multifaceted and accomplished performer, possessing a remarkable range of skills, including acting, dancing, and singing, McLerie enjoyed a storied career spanning multiple decades, with significant contributions to both the Broadway and Hollywood scenes, ultimately hanging up her hat in 1993.
Born in Canada, McLerie was subsequently raised in the vibrant borough of Brooklyn, where she attended Fort Hamilton High School, laying the groundwork for her future success.
Throughout her life, McLerie was married to the esteemed actor George Gaynes, a partnership that endured for an impressive sixty-plus years, until his passing in 2016. The couple shared two children, a testament to their enduring love and commitment to one another.
McLerie's life came full circle in 2018, as she peacefully passed away at her home in North Bend, Washington, at the ripe age of 91, leaving behind a legacy that will continue to inspire and entertain generations to come.
